Page 7: ...res The safety relay meets the following safety requirements The circuit is redundant with built in self monitoring The safety function remains effective in the case of a component failure The correct opening and closing of the safety function relays is tested automatically in each on off cycle Block diagram terminal configuration PNOZ X2 1 Insulation between the non marked area and the relay cont...

Page 8: ...Operating modes Single channel operation No redundancy in the input circuit earth faults in the start and input circuit are detected Dual channel operation with detection of shorts across contacts Redundant input circuit detects PNOZ X2 1 earth faults in the start and input circuit short circuits in the input circuit Shorts across contacts in the input circuit Automatic start Unit is active once t...

CL value in accordance with EN 62061 corresponds to the SIL value in accord ance with EN 61508 TM is the maximum mission time in accordance with EN ISO 13849 1 The value also ap plies as the retest interval in accordance with EN 61508 6 and IEC 61511 and as the proof test interval and mission time in accordance with EN 62061 All the units used within a safety function must be considered when calc...

Page 17: ...The wear is mainly caused by the electrical load the mechanical load is negli gible Number of cycles x 1000 Switching current A Example Inductive load 0 2 A Utilisation category AC15 Contact service life 4 000 000 cycles Provided the application to be implemented requires fewer than 4 000 000 cycles the PFH value see Technical details can be used in the calculation To increase the service life suf...
